Your yoga blanket in Shavasana

The final relaxation is part of almost all yoga sessions, as it gives you the opportunity to quiet the body and feel deeply again what you have experienced during the yoga session, in order to appreciate and integrate it before returning to the hustle and bustle of everyday life. 

Mostly Shavasana is chosen as the position for this soothing and important relaxation phase. So that you don't freeze during relaxation (which can easily happen if you have been sweating), it is advisable to have a yoga blanket handy to protect you from getting chilled. This way you stay warm and can fully enjoy the final relaxation

Your yoga blanket in meditation

A yoga blanket can also be of great help when meditating. After all, even if you stay in a sitting posture for a longer period of time - perhaps in the early morning, in a slightly cooler room or outside in nature - it can be easy for your body to cool down. Perhaps you are so absorbed that you don't even notice it at first and only start to feel cold after the meditation. It is good to take precautions and wrap yourself in a meditation shawl or a protective yoga blanket. If you get too warm after a while, you can simply take off the blanket - this is less disruptive to your meditation than taking off a jacket or jumper in the middle of your meditation

By the way: sometimes the yoga blanket also helps in asana practice...

Occasionally, people not only use yoga blocks, yoga-belts or pillows in their asana practice, but also use blankets to provide elevation (e.g. under their head or under their back).Under the head or buttocks, for example). Depending on how often you fold the blanket, you can easily achieve the height you need. Here, too, it always proves very practical and useful to have a yoga blanket ready next to the mat. FAQ about the yoga blanket:

What is a yoga blanket needed for?

A yoga blanket can be used in yoga practice whenever you want to protect yourself from getting chilled or cold: this is especially the case in the final relaxation (usually shavasana), when meditating and when practising pranayama. In addition, when folded, it can be used as an aid when elevation or padding is needed in the asanas - for example, in supine postures under the head or legs, or in sitting postures under the head.

What qualities should a yoga blanket have?

A yoga blanket should be warm, yet light and comfortable. Breathable materials are therefore particularly suitable for yoga blankets. The yoga blanket should also be large enough so that you can cover yourself completely with it or wrap yourself in it.
